📖 What Does B1127 Mean on 2017 Toyota CAMRY?
This code indicates a malfunction in the audio system, such as faulty speakers, amplifier issues, or wiring problems.
⚠️
Symptoms
- • No sound or distorted sound from the speakers
- • no audio playback
- • or unusual noises from the speakers.
🔍
Common Causes
- • Faulty speakers
- • amplifier failure
- • wiring issues
- • blown fuses
- • or loose connections.
🛠️
How to Fix B1127 on 2017 Toyota CAMRY
1. Check and replace blown fuses. 2. Inspect and clean wiring and connections. 3. Test and replace faulty speakers. 4. Check and replace the amplifier.
